    OStatus: fix remote groups to work with new user_groups/local_groups split.
    - fix <activity:subject> generation so we get the profile info (what's available so far)
    - use id instead of nickname for group join/leave forms so we can join/leave remote groups
      while the rest of the groups UI remains limited to local groups
      (plugins are responsible for making sure remote notifications and permission checks are done)
    - fix remote notification when joining group through OStatus's remote subscribe form
